Role overview

A leading four-star hotel in Galway City is seeking a Deputy General Manager to join its senior leadership team. This full-time permanent position reports to the General Manager and is focused on ensuring smooth day-to-day hotel operations through close collaboration with experienced Heads of Department.

The successful candidate will be a commercially minded, people-focused leader who can uphold operational standards, lift team performance, and create excellent guest experiences across the property. Strong hotel operations expertise, proven leadership, and the ability to build a positive, collaborative culture in a busy environment are essential.

Key responsibilities

  • Support the General Manager and step in as needed for the overall running of the hotel
  • Lead, coach, and guide Heads of Department across all operational functions
  • Promote a workplace culture built on accountability, teamwork, and continuous improvement
  • Make sure guest service standards are consistently delivered at a high level
  • Review and interpret departmental and hotel-wide financial performance
  • Help deliver revenue growth, profitability targets, and strong cost control
  • Drive staff development, succession planning, and engagement initiatives
  • Ensure compliance with health and safety, fire safety, food safety, and all legal obligations
  • Maintain strong operational standards, policies, and procedures throughout the hotel
  • Work with senior leaders to identify efficiency gains and support business growth
